What is matter?
Anything that occupies space and has mass.
What are the characteristics of a solid?
- Definite volume and shape
List the five phases of matter.
- Solid
- Liquid
- Gas
- Plasma
- Bose-Einstein Condensate
What defines a liquid?
- Fixed volume but no fixed shape
What are the properties of gas?
- Particles are far apart
What is the nature of matter in solids and liquids?
- Solid and liquid particles have strong forces of attraction
Describe the solid state of matter.
Particles are closely packed in an orderly manner and held together by strong attractive forces.
What characterizes the liquid state of matter?
Particles are loosely packed with spaces between them due to weaker forces of attraction compared to solids.
What happens to gas particles in the gaseous state?
Gas particles move rapidly and randomly in all directions and are not held in fixed positions.
Define an element.
A substance that cannot be broken down into other substances by chemical change.
What are the three groups into which elements are classified?
- Metals
- Nonmetals
- Metalloids
How many known elements are there?
118 known elements.
What is the most abundant element on Earth?
Oxygen.
